Terrestrial (IMSR) stock outlook | market momentum and investor sentiment remain in focus. Terrestrial Energy Inc. (IMSR) closed at $8.08, down 2.30% on the session, pulling back toward its established support level of $7.68. The stock is now trading near the low end of its recent range, with resistance at $8.48 presenting a potential upside barrier.

Short-term and long-term trends often differ. From a technical perspective, Terrestrial Energy Inc. (IMSR) is testing a critical price zone. The support level at $7.68 has held on multiple occasions in recent months, and a close below that area could open the door to a retest of lower levels. Conversely, resistance at $8.48 has capped upside momentum, and a break above that level would likely require a catalyst such as positive news on regulatory approvals or partnerships. The stock’s current price of $8.08 sits roughly midway between these two levels, indicating a neutral posture in the short term. Momentum indicators, such as the Relative Strength Index (RSI), may be in the neutral-to-slightly-bearish range, reflecting the recent decline without suggesting an oversold condition. Price action patterns show a series of lower highs since the stock peaked near the resistance area, which could be interpreted as a mild downtrend. However, the price is still above the 50-day moving average if one were to estimate, suggesting the longer-term trend remains intact. Traders should monitor for a decisive move either above $8.48 or below $7.68 to gauge the next directional bias.

(IMSR) faces a few potential scenarios that could influence its price trajectory. If support at $7.68 holds, the stock may stage a recovery toward resistance at $8.48, potentially driven by renewed investor interest in the nuclear energy sector or company-specific developments such as progress on its molten salt reactor technology. Conversely, a break below $7.68 could lead to a test of the next support zone in the mid-$7.00 range, with downside risk accelerating if selling pressure intensifies. Factors that could affect performance include updates on regulatory milestones, changes in uranium prices, or broader market shifts in clean energy sentiment. The company’s ability to advance its licensing timeline with the Canadian Nuclear Safety Commission may serve as a key catalyst. Investors should also consider that energy stocks often experience volatility based on macroeconomic trends. The current price action suggests a period of consolidation, and a clear breakout or breakdown may not occur until new information emerges.
